Reference Gait Data for Healthy Subjects

Summary
Three dimensional gait analysis is widely accepted as a general measure of functional ability among individuals as it is related to health, well-being and quality of life. To diagnose subtle changes/deviations in gait and to correctly interpret gait, a reference gait database of healthy subjects is required. Computer Assisted Rehabilitation Environment (Caren) is a new gait analysis system which combines the 3D motion captures system with a split belt force plate instrumented treadmill and a virtual reality environment. This system enables to analyses several successive steps, which is impossible in the standard overground laboratories. Until now, no reference gait database has been created using the Caren system. The aim of this descriptive study is to create a reference database of gait in healthy adults with varying subject characteristics using Caren. This study is a single center descriptive study to build a reference database on gait of healthy adults of different ages. Six age groups are composed existing of 20 males and 20 females. Taken into account that 10% of the volunteers (especially elderly) may drop out due to e.g. disability, a total of 264 subjects will be recruited to ensure that database will include 240 subjects. Inclusion criteria: ambulatory, ability to walk without aid for 30 minutes, age older than 18 years and willing to participate. Exclusion criteria: muscular skeletal, cardiopulmonary disorders or other diseases significantly influencing gait. Medical interventions, such as surgical treatment or botulinium toxin 6 months, which significantly influence gait. Subjects will walk at different walking speeds at Caren while gait is measured. Subjects always wear a safety harness to avoid falling. In addition adults wear standard shoes (gymnastic booties) provided by the lab to avoid shoes effects. All subjects undergo measurement of leg length, body length and body weight in order to retrieve anthropometric parameters. In addition a standard physical examination is performed to get information about a subjects' muscle strength, balance and articular mobility of the hip, knee and ankle. Gait kinematic, kinetic, spatio-temporal and balance parameters are measured.
